What does an A/C receiver drier do?
It acts as a filter, removing moisture and contaminants from the air conditioning system. These contaminants cannot be removed by flushing, so replacing the drier is essential.

Do I need to replace the drier when servicing the A/C system?
Yes. Four Seasons notes the filter drier must be replaced any time the system is serviced, and replacement is required to validate the compressor warranty.
